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Church in the City If by its profound philosophy that monument of genius, piety, and erudition, "The City of God," was "the death warrant of ancient society," it was also, despite its mystic extravagances, the charter and vindication of the social purposes and program of Christianity. Nevertheless, the world yet awaits the fulfillment of the divine ideal in the production, through the agency of the people of God, of a society adapted to all the needs of man, a society that both permits and assists his complete development in the parts and qualities of his being. Is this achievement possible of realization? Not if Rousseau was correct. "We are told," he says in treating the subject of civic religion, "that a nation of Christians would form the most perfect society conceivable. In this supposition I see only one great difficulty - that a society of true Christians would be no longer a society of men." Pessimism establishes its logic by definitions. Schopenhauer, for example, "asserts that speculation is for action, wisdom for life, and then sophistically argues that we should not expect a metaphysician to be a saint." Book excerpt: Excerpt from Howrah The deep channel alternates from left to right and vice cersa according to the windings of the river, except where deflected by the large tributaries which debouch into it at the southern limit of this district. Proceeding from Howrah Bridge, the deep channel runs on the Calcutta side in the Calcutta Reach past the Fort and Kidderpore to Garden Reach. At Rajganj, Opposite Hangman Point, it crosses over to the Howrah Side, and follows the Sankrail Reach as far as Melancholy (menikhali) Point. It then zigzags from left to right at each bend.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Building the City Students of Christian history have traced the fortunes Of this spiritual fellowship amid the storms and struggles Of its career. The Caesars passed away; but their Imperial tradition survived. After centuries of conflict and confusion Charles the Great was crowned as the theocratic head Of a Holy Roman Empire, and for long generations men lived again under a domina tion in which State and Church were intertwined. Slowly the nations Of modern Europe rose from infancy into manhood, and in the end shook themselves free from feudal and ecclesiastical bondage. To-day, Christianity appears more and more divorced from political rule and authority, and yet persisting as an atmosphere of common thought and feeling and belief which pervades our world.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Secret of Progress Buckle1 regarded it as clear that militarism and high intellectual development were not compatible: till recently, many people were prepared to believe that warfare was alien to the interest of civilised peoples and could only occur among half civilised or backward races. But this war has shown that these hopes were vain, and that the last result of civilisation was not to render war impossible, but to give the means of carrying it out on a vastly extended scale. The increase of knowledge and of power over nature, and the sense of the benefits of intercourse and inter-communication have not sufficed to give us any immunity from war.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Many urban congregations remember days of fame and fortune—days when their prominence downtown or in city neighborhoods mattered. Population shifts, the decline of congregations and neighborhoods, and demographic changes depleted the dreams of many urban churches. But not all churches gave up hope. Many congregations are struggling to survive, but thousands of urban churches are thriving again. Churches with revived hope learn to let go of nostalgic dreams and tired habits and to walk with God into a new day of vibrant mission and ministry. Donna Claycomb Sokol and Roger Owens share lessons they’ve learned on the job and from other urban pastors. Along the way, they challenge clichés about church leadership and strategic planning by showing what congregational renewal can look like and how it can become a reality.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Pictures of Early Church Life in New York City Church-life upon Manhattan Island began under the auspices of the Reformed Church of Holland, and its first organized congrega tion was that which still exists under the form of the Collegiate Reformed (dutch) Church. Points are selected in the progress of this oldest society, and while it advances a glance is cast at the progress of church-life along other denominational lines.
